Output 82a7dfb58be80227f66070f16f054b8e89d240532560d9a560d46e4029effd48:3

value
34358639
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95af643b8f9539a1743b01dc85f7c3c5309ead79 OP_EQUAL
address
MMYd2RutoZjGFAoSjFCqtmshgb8eebeiBw
transaction
82a7dfb58be80227f66070f16f054b8e89d240532560d9a560d46e4029effd48
spent
true